Algonquin Steel Tech. v. Conn. Comp. Gas, No. Cv96 32 91 53 (Oct. 29, 1998)
Opinion of the Court
The order of February 4, 1998 provides that "[i]n light of the order entered on January 15, 1998 by the Court (Nadeau, J.), the Court hereby grants plaintiff's application to confirm the arbitrator's award."2 It is important to note that the plaintiff's application specifically alleged that the arbitrator awarded the total sum of $43,133.
The defendant contends that the arbitrator's award was for $4,144.00 and, therefore, the order of February 4 could not have exceeded that amount. The actual amount of the arbitrator's award, however, is an issue that was presumably decided by Judge Nadeau when he granted plaintiff's application seeking to confirm an award of $43,133.00. This court will not give the defendant another opportunity to re litigate this issue.3 Accordingly, the defendant's motions are denied.
